			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>With a kerb weight of 1,920kg the new Panamera GTS is certainly no light-weight, but in every other respect Porsche have fettled their four-seater sports saloon to go harder, faster and deliver a more rewarding drive. </p>
<p>Using the uprated 4.8-litre naturally-aspirated V8 engine from the S/4S, the GTS gains 30 bhp and 20 Nm of torque resulting in 424 bhp at 6,700 rpm and 520 Nm at 3,500 rpm. </p>
<p>The GTS&#8217; naturally-aspirated V8 drives all four wheels via a seven-speed Porsche Doppelkupplungsgetriebe (PDK) transmission and can accelerate from 0-62mph in 4.5 secs, reaching a top speed of 179mph. Combined fuel consumption is 25.9mpg with CO2 emissions of 256g/km.</p>

<p>Porsche have developed a <em>Sound Symposer</em> which directs intake noise from the engine into the interior at the touch of a button.  By activating the Sport button, intake vibrations between the throttle valve and air filter are channelled via the A-pillar to enhance the driving experience.</p>
<p>The GTS also comes with an adjustable sport exhaust, controlled by a switch in the centre console, which features a “last mode” function that remembers the last setting and restores it when the engine is started.</p>
<h2>More sporting chassis</h2>
<p>As you would expect of a GTS model, adaptive air suspension has been fitted as standard combined with Porsche Active Suspension Management (PASM).  The result is an increase in both comfort and driving dynamics achieved by adjusting the spring rate and electrically adjusting the damping system, combined with a self-levelling height adjustment function. </p>
<p>With the air suspension at its normal level the Panamera GTS sits 10 mm lower than the other models in the Panamera range and its damping is designed to be tauter, reinforcing the sporting personality. Dynamic performance is further enhanced by the combination of 19-inch diameter Panamera Turbo wheels, 5 mm rear wheel spacers and larger brake discs from the Turbo – recognisable by their red brake callipers.</p>
<p>The Panamera GTS is also equipped with the Sport Chrono package as standard, which tailors the responsiveness of the engine, transmission and chassis according to the driver’s preference. In the ultimate Sport Plus mode, the adaptive air suspension lowers the vehicle to its low setting and switches to a harder spring rate. The rear spoiler angle of attack also changes to a pre-set performance-oriented position.</p>
<p>How about a few more acronyms?</p>
<p>PDCC with PTV Plus represent Porsche Dynamic Chassis Control (PDCC), which limits body roll during cornering by using active front and rear anti-roll bars and Porsche Torque Vectoring Plus (PTV Plus), which varies torque distribution to the rear wheels by an electronically-regulated rear limited slip differential.</p>

<p>For GTS read Turbo-lite &#8211; you&#8217;ll see the Turbo&#8217;s Sport-Design front-section together with its adaptive four-way rear spoiler.  </p>
<p>The appearance of the Panamera GTS is further characterised by numerous black exterior styling details, including high-gloss black for the side window trim, decorative trim on the rear lid, the headlight washer unit cover, the rear diffuser and the side air outlet panels.</p>
<p>A further tell-tale sign are the GTS&#8217; Bi-Xenon headlights with black inner bezels. These feature four LED daytime running lights, as per the Panamera Turbo, which are located in the main headlight cluster.   The Panamera GTS is available with the option of Carmine Red paint, first introduced on the Cayenne GTS and with a choice of leather and Alcantara covering the adaptive 18-way adjustable sports seats.</p>
<p>The SportDesign steering wheel with PDK shift paddles and twelve o’clock marking on the steering wheel rim enhance the GTS&#8217; dynamic looks and sporting functionality, whilst ‘GTS’ lettering is liberally applied on the front door entry guards, instrument cluster and the embroidered headrests.</p>
<p>Porsche has put together special optional equipment packages married with a black interior, exclusively for the Panamera GTS. The decorative stitching on the foot mats, top of the dashboard, upper edge of the door, armrest, door trim and centre console, the door closing handle along with the seat stitching are executed in Carmine Red or GT Silver.</p>
<p>The Porsche Panamera GTS will be on sale in the UK from February 2012, priced from £90,409.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>You can gain a sense for how BMW has chosen to position the new 3 Series, by the new marketing campaign which was kicked off today.  The launch campaign for the new 3 Series developed by creative agency Interone, Munich, underlines the sporty and dynamic character of the vehicle, coupled with high levels of efficiency and impressive design. </p>
<p>Across all channels throughout the campaign, BMW will aim to show athleticism and passion as the core quality of its highest selling model.</p>
<p>Online assets are already in use over on www.bmw.com and www.facebook.com/bmw, together with 360 degree viewer and a configurator, which enables site visitors to share their configured vehicle with friends on other social channels.</p>
<p><img src="http://www.skiddmark.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/2013-3series-campaign_I1.jpg" alt="BMW 3 Series configurator on Facebook" /></p>
<p>Print and TV will join the campaign next February, to be joined by a special integrated launch of the full hybrid BMW ActiveHybrid 3, which is due at the end of 2012. </p>
<p>The TV commercials will play on the emotional scenes from different sports disciplines, including the new London Olympic Stadium and BMW&#8217;s involvement in the 2012 DTM series.  Music will be provided by Billy Idol&#8217;s 1981 song, &#8220;Dancing With Myself&#8221;.</p>
<p>Whilst the theme is &#8216;sporting&#8217; the tone of the campaign is intended to be light and humorous, using the term &#8216;Versus&#8217; to describe the unique character of the new BMW 3 Series &#8211; where passion always wins.  </p>
<h2>Will it work?</h2>
<p>As with many multi-channel campaigns, the central idea seems to have become lost in translation &#8211; both literally and figuratively.  &#8220;Style vs. Stylish. Passion Wins.&#8221; and &#8220;Head-Up Display vs. Speeding Ticket. Passion Wins.&#8221; &#8211; If you can understand more than 1 of these posters I&#8217;ll be surprised and the whole delivery smacks of something designed by committee and completely over-engineered (or over thought).  </p>
<p>No doubt with a considerable comms and promotion budget pushing them into our consciousness, people&#8217;s curiosity will be ignited and BMW showrooms will be awash with potential buyers, but this seems a pretty poor start for a model that BMW depend on for their continued survival.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>BMW has announced pricing and details of its new 3 Series saloon, ahead of the model&#8217;s official unveiling at 3PM (BST) today.  Since 1975 BMW has sold more than 12 million 3 Series and the sixth-generation 3er is set to continue the success of its predecessors.</p>
<p>Available on the world market from 11 February 2012, the new F30 3 Series will be available from launch with two petrol engines &#8211; 328i and 335i and two diesel variants including the 320d and the 320d EfficientDynamics.  The pricing in Germany for these models is between € 35,350 (£30,876) for the 320d and € 43,600 (£38,082) for the six-cylinder petrol 335i.  This compares with € 34,300 for the outgoing E90 320d and € 43,150 for the E90 335i saloon.</p>
<p>In spring 2012 the model range will be complemented by other variants, including the more powerful 330d and 335d/340d diesel models and a twin-turbo 2-litre which replaces the old 330i, whilst In autumn 2012 a full hybrid model will join the 3 Series range with a 335 bhp powerplant.</p>

<h2>More space, more performance and less weight</h2>
<p>BMW are claiming a victory in the battle for the most efficient premium model range with the new 3 Series.  The F30 3 Series is larger (+93 mm) and noticeably more spacious than its E90 predecessor &#8211; knee room behind the front seats has grown by 15 mm and headroom by 8 millimetres.  However despite this increase in size, the new F30 3 Series is up to <strong>45 kg lighter</strong>.</p>
<p><img src="http://www.skiddmark.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/2013-3series_I2.jpg" alt="New BMW 3 Series - dimensions" /></p>
<p>This is best illustrated by the gains in efficiency &#8211; the 320d EfficientDynamics Edition with power of 161 bhp, consumes just 69 mpg (4.1 litres per 100 km) and with a corresponding CO2 rating of 109 g/km. The BMW 335i with its twin-turbocharged six-cylinder engine and 302 bhp, will consume between 36.0 and 39mpg (7.2 to 7.9 litres per 100 kilometres) depending on the equipment fitted.  Auto Start Stop function is standard for all engine-gearbox versions. </p>
<p>The new BMW 3 Series also offers a &#8216;switchable&#8217; driving experience. In addition to the settings COMFORT, SPORT and SPORT + there is also an Eco Pro mode, and therefore depending on an individual&#8217;s driving behaviour, a further fuel saving of up to 20% is possible.</p>
<p><img src="http://www.skiddmark.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/10/2013-3series_I1.jpg" alt="New BMW 3 Series - Interior Dimensions" /></p>
<h2>Several new innovations for the class</h2>
<p>The new BMW 3 Series saloon introduces a number of innovations unique to its class. BMW is the first manufacturer in premium mid-size class to offer a head up display &#8211; projecting important information onto the windscreen in direct view of the driver, optionally, an eight-speed automatic transmission for all engines will be available with an automatic start stop system as standard.</p>
<p>BMW&#8217;s latest ConnectedDrive infotainment system will also be available on the new 3 Series, improving safety and making it more comfortable to drive in traffic.  Features include Active Cruise Control with Stop &#038; Go function, and Lane Change and Lane Departure Warning with collision warning or Surround View. It also acts as a parking assistant to manoeuvre the car into a parking space. In addition, real-time traffic information (RTTI traffic information system) and specific apps for the use with social networks are also available.</p>
<p>As we mentioned a few weeks ago, BMW will be using a similar naming system to that introduced on the new 1 Series last month &#8211; &#8220;Sport Line&#8221;, &#8220;Modern Line&#8221; and &#8220;Luxury Line&#8221; will be offered, providing customers with many more options for shaping the vehicle to their own requirements.</p>
<p>Last year BMW Group sold a total of about 399,000 3 Series models around the world and will be seeking to exceed that figure with the new F30 3 Series.  </p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Call me a sad old romantic, but I love these images of Jaguar&#8217;s iconic E-Type and XF in New York.  We&#8217;re so often presented with press images devoid of any life or emotion, that when these arrived last night I thought it warranted an article all on its own.</p>
<p>You are probably aware that Jaguar are celebrating the E-Type&#8217;s 50th Anniversary this year, and given how the E-Type took the motoring world by a storm in 1961, the celebratory road show has been travelling to each major automotive show around the world.  </p>
<p>Fifty years ago, the New York Auto Show played host to the launch of the Jaguar E-Type in North America &#8211; or XKE as it was known over the pond. </p>
<p>If any country took the E-Type to its heart, it was the United States. More than two-thirds of all models built were sent across the Atlantic, establishing a special relationship that persists to this day.</p>
<p><img src="http://www.skiddmark.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/04/jaguar_etype_ny_I2.jpg" alt="Jaguar E-Type in New York" /></p>
<p>On first sight of the E-Type at its launch, Frank Sinatra is reputed to have said: “I want that car and I want it now”, and old Blue Eyes was just one in a long list of Hollywood greats to covet the two-seater sports car. Steve McQueen, Tony Curtis, Britt Ekland and Brigitte Bardot were all celebrity owners.</p>
<p>The beauty, performance and passion that all Jaguars embody still resonates strongly in America to this day. The 21st century XJ limousine turns as many heads in New York with its captivating presence as the E-Type did when Sinatra first saw it 50 years ago. </p>
<p>Jaguar’s Design Director Ian Callum explains why..</p>
<p>“The E-Type was ahead of its time, just as the XJ is now. Williams Lyons’ philosophy was all about taking that next step. He was very adventurous and knew that it is Jaguar’s job to break the rules. He never looked back, always forward.” </p>
<p>The legendary E-Type sports car is a machine so beautiful that an opalescent dark blue 1963 Open Two-Seater holds a permanent place in New York’s Museum of Modern Art.   Ian Callum explains, “Part of the purpose of a Jaguar is to look beautiful. We always tryto make our cars visually that little bit wider, lower and longer. That’s what our proportions are about. When you see them together, the XJ and E-Type speak the same language.” </p>
<p><img src="http://www.skiddmark.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/04/jaguar_etype_ny_I1.jpg" alt="Jaguar E-Type and XF in New York" /></p>
<p>According to Callum, the E-Type demonstrates the overriding principle of sports car design: minimum bodywork encapsulating maximum performance. He explains: “The excitement and beauty of the car were almost created as a by-product. You’ve got beauty derived from its scientific purity of surface and excitement from its proportions.”</p>
<span class="blockquote_quotes right">Jaguars should be bought for reasons other than simply pure pragmatism, they should be bought for their style, excitement and beauty</span>
<p>“We still work very hard to get the proportions of our cars as tight to the mechanicals as possible. Unlike the E-Type, of course, the XJ has to carry five people in total comfort but the principles of wrapping the body around the package to create exciting proportions are exactly the same now as they were 50 years ago.” </p>
<p>A question Callum is often asked is whether he would design another E-Type. His answer is always the same: “I would refuse, it had its time and place. What I will do is create something as dramatic now as that car was then and I think the XJ achieves that.</p>
<p>“Jaguars should be bought for reasons other than simply pure pragmatism, they should be bought for their style, excitement and beauty. The XJ is the most dramatic, captivating car in its class. Job done.”</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Is it just me or does this new A3 concept look more like how a future A4 should look? Seriously, I had to check the press release more closely in case it was a typo.  But no, this is indeed an A3 and the for the first time it comes in four-door saloon form. </p>
<p>Known simply as the A3 concept, the fastest (and largest!) ever factory-produced A3 is the latest in a long line of one-off Audi design studies, and is characteristically laden with technological advances in everything from construction to infotainment.</p>
<p>Apart from the new body shell, the most immediately obvious highlight of the A3 concept is its five-cylinder Turbo FSI petrol engine, whose 402 bhp output outnumbers its closest production stable-mate, the potent RS 3 Sportback, by 67 bhp. Peak torque of 500Nm is also 50Nm up, and is available over a broad rev range between 1,600 and 5,300 rpm, making an explosive 4.1-second 0-62mph time a reality. Top speed is electronically limited to 155mph.</p>
<p>At 4,440mm long, 1,840mm wide and just 1,390mm high, the A3 concept weighs 1,540kg, which is less than it could be due to the use of ultra-modern components, design methods and generous application of carbon fibre-reinforced plastic (CFRP).</p>
<p>The Audi drive select dynamic handling system appears for the first time in an A3, giving the driver five modes with which to fine-tune engine characteristics, power steering feel and gear shift points for the seven-speed S tronic transmission. As well as the more familiar comfort, auto, dynamic and individual settings, the latest iteration of the system features an efficiency mode designed for maximum economy.</p>
<p>The A3 concept is merely a design study at the moment, so don&#8217;t expect to hear any word on pricing or future build plans, but some of its technology will be seen in future production models &#8211; especially that 402 bhp five-cylinder engine.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>When you hear that Italian car maker De Tomaso is back after a 7 year absence, you’d be forgiven for getting excited by the prospect – after all this is the same marque that gave us the Pantera GTS, a direct competitor in its time to Lamborghini’s Countach.  But I’ve felt almost embarrassed to publish the story, less I betray the disappointment that surfaces every time I see pictures of the sensible looking De Tomaso SLS.  It’s just not a De Tomaso though, is it?</p>
<p>The initials SLS are supposed to represent &#8220;Sport Luxury Sedan&#8221;, although this is still provisional &#8211; the final name of this luxury sedan will be unveiled during the presentation at the Geneva Motor Show (3-13 March).  Maybe it’s all just a bad dream and they’ll launch something suitably in keeping with the brand instead&#8230;</p>
<p>The De Tomaso SLS is perhaps closest in philosophy and looks to BMW’s 5-Series GT – it’s just under 5 metres long and approximately 1.65 metres tall, providing a more spacious interior than a typical luxury saloon (sound familiar?).  Power is transmitted via 4-wheel drive while there will initially be two petrol engines available, a 296bhp 6-cylinder and a 542bhp V8, but these will eventually be joined by a 247bhp V6 diesel.  </p>
<p>Ground clearance makes it sort of a cross between an SUV and saloon – furthermore reinforcing the parallels with BMW’s 5 GT.  The SLS uses an all-aluminium chassis using a patented process called UNIVIS, although if rumours are to be believed the SLS is heavily based on the Cadillac SRX.</p>
<p>The brand founded in 1959 by Alejandro De Tomaso, went into adminstration 7 years ago and has been revitalised by entrepreneur and former Fiat marketing executive, Gian Mario Rossignolo who is leading an investment of € 116 million over the next four years, to produce 3 new models including the SLS and an unknown four-door coupé.  </p>
<p>Full production is expected to reach 8,000 cars across the range, but we can&#8217;t help wishing that Rossignolo had chosen to resurrect a brand more suited to the task.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>We’ve been a little cynical in the past about Hyundai&#8217;s promotional campaign for the Sonata Turbo, the Sonata is not exactly the kind of car any of us would associate with &#8216;speed&#8217; &#8211; in fact stick a Taxi sign on its roof and it would look right at home waiting in the taxi-rank at Slough station.   But over in the USA, where there&#8217;s always been a greater affinity for Japanese and Korean marques, Hyundai have been mounting a campaign to transform the Sonata&#8217;s dowdy image and re-position it as a car to be <em>desired </em> rather than just used.</p>
<span class="blockquote_quotes center">Remember how your Mom would say, if you keep making that face it will stick that way.  Let&#8217;s.. hope she wasn&#8217;t right.</span>
<p><div class="videoContainer"><object width="635" height="382"><param name="movie" value="http://www.youtube.com/v/pM13b2smxCc?fs=1&amp;hl=en_GB&amp;rel=0&amp;hd=1"></param><param name="allowFullScreen" value="true"></param><param name="allowscriptaccess" value="always"></param><div class="videoContainer"><embed src="http://www.youtube.com/v/pM13b2smxCc?fs=1&amp;hl=en_GB&amp;rel=0&amp;hd=1" type="application/x-shockwave-flash" allowscriptaccess="always" allowfullscreen="true" width="635" height="382"></embed></div></object></div></p>
<p>The web video has been surprisingly popular (for Hyundai), spawning numerous take-offs, with Hyundai even adding a face-morphing app to their Facebook page that fans can use to <em>turbofy </em>their own face.  </p>
<p><img src="http://www.skiddmark.com/wp-content/uploads/2011/01/TurboFace_Fbook.jpg" alt="Visit Hyunda's facebook page to turbofy your own face" /><br />
<span style="margin:0px 10px; padding:5px; border-bottom:1px solid #999999; font-size:11px">You can visit Hyundai&#8217;s facebook page and turbofy an image of your own face &#8211; we chose a picture of Fernando Alonso, just to see how an already &#8216;fast face&#8217; would look when turbofied..</span></p>
<p>But despite being billed as a social media campaign the implementation seems half-hearted, less than 500 people have liked the <a href="http://www.facebook.com/sonataturboface" target="_blank"><strong>http://www.facebook.com/sonataturboface</strong></a> page and has only been updated 4 times with some behind-the-scenes video edits of the advertising campaign.</p>
<p>The team behind the campaign have now moved across to print media, so if you&#8217;re in the USA then you&#8217;ll soon be spotting the ads in your favourite magazines and newspapers.</p>
<p>Will it work for Hyundai?  I suspect not.  US advertisers have a track-record of trying to change customer opinion by promoting an overly strong message, but even with 270 bhp and 269 ft-lbs of torque this campaign requires the viewers imagination to stretch just a little <em>too </em>far.</p>
<p>Still, it generates conversation about Hyundai which is a pretty decent outcome for the brand.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The launch of Audi&#8217;s new A6 feels like it&#8217;s been overshadowed by the A7 which arrived on the scene back in July.  Back then Audi described the A7 as &#8220;..standing almost toe to toe with the current A6 Saloon&#8221; and now that we&#8217;ve pored over the details of this new A6, this quote could be reworded from &#8216;almost&#8217; to &#8216;exactly&#8217; &#8211; we&#8217;re struggling to spot the difference between the two, apart from the A7&#8242;s fastback rear and higher price.  </p>
<p>To distinguish the A7 from its 4-door sibling, Audi have chosen to start the A6 range with the 2.0 TDI SE entry level model priced at £30,145 OTR, extending up to the 3.0 TDI quattro S line at £40,650 OTR.  The A7 starts where the A6 finishes off with the equivalent 3.0 TDI quattro S line dropping in at sizeable £49,790 OTR.  That&#8217;s quite a hike for some pretty rear hips, but perhaps we&#8217;d find more justification for the difference if we took the full standard specifications into account.  </p>
<p>In most other respects you&#8217;d easily mistake A6 for A7, from the front-end at least.  Audi are placing great emphasis on the relative lightness of the new A6, combining composite aluminium and steel construction means the 2.0 TDI model weighs just 1,575kg, 15% less than an all-steel equivalent despite enhanced equipment levels.   The resulting gain in efficiency is worthy of praise, with a 57mpg-plus economy potential and low CO2 outputs of as little as 129g/km. </p>
<div id="attachment_17689" class="wp-caption aligncenter" style="width: 620px"><img src="http://www.skiddmark.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/11/newAudiA6_I1.jpg" alt="" title="newAudiA6_G5" width="610" height="377" class="size-full wp-image-17689" /><p class="wp-caption-text">Spot the difference.  This is Audi's A7 by the way, although you'd be forgiven for not realising.</p></div>
<p>The range of engines available at launch in the UK include the 175bhp 2.0-litre TDI, 201bhp 3.0-litre TDI, 242bhp 3.0-litre TDI and 296bhp 3.0-litre TFSI which all make use of advanced direct injection technology for the leanest possible fuel burn rate, and work in conjunction with important technologies from the brand’s modular efficiency platform – the start-stop system, the energy recovery system and the innovative thermal management concept. As a result, fuel economy has improved by up to 19 per cent compared to the previous model.</p>
<p>The headlines of the not-too-distant future are likely to be claimed by the A6 hybrid, which by combining a 2.0-litre TFSI petrol engine with an electric motor will be capable of zero emission urban driving and up to 45.6mpg, yet will also have 245PS on tap for strong performance.</p>
<p>As was the case with the previous model, the new Audi A6 will also be available with a wide range of drivetrains. The choice, based on the engine version, will include a manual six-speed transmission or continuously variable multi-tronic CVT for front-wheel-drive models, and the new seven-speed S tronic twin-clutch transmission for quattros. Each unit features a wide gear-ratio spread which makes a significant contribution to their overall efficiency.</p>
<p>The quattro permanent all-wheel drive system fitted to the new A6 Saloon is of course the latest incarnation, with a crown gear centre differential and a torque-vectoring function for the ultimate in traction, stability and dynamic response. For the top-of-the-line engines, the quattro sport differential that has already won acclaim in performance cars such as the S4 will also be offered as an option.</p>
<p>New energy efficient electromechanical power steering, in conjunction with the lightweight suspension set-up with its considerable aluminium content, will impart even greater precision and composure in the new A6. The standard fit Audi drive select adaptive dynamics system will allow drivers to fine-tune the car’s responses as desired via the MMI screen, and in front-wheel-drive models the latest Electronic Stability Programme with electronic limited slip differential will imperceptibly boost agility and subtly maintain order during challenging driving. </p>
<h3>Roomy interior shares much in common with the A7</h3>
<p>The roomy interior with its cocooning ‘wraparound’ dash panel combines the latest Audi design language with the most salient technological advances and the finest materials. Supportive seats upholstered as standard in Milano leather position occupants perfectly in relation to the cabin’s focal point, the Multi Media Interface with its 6.5-inch retractable monitor and large central control knob. MMI provides easy and intuitive access to the high quality audio system, the Bluetooth phone interface and the SD card-based navigation system – a much prized asset which, uniquely in the premium sector at this level, is standard in the A6. </p>
<p>An 8-inch monitor and fingertip sensitive touch pad are available to upgrade MMI to MMI Touch. The system’s touch pad enables characters to be ‘drawn’ by the driver using an index finger for navigation or telephone data entry. As well as ultra-intelligent 3D navigation mapping, the new MMI Touch system can store audio tracks and telephone data on its sizeable hard disk.</p>
<h3>Vorsprung durch Technik comes as standard</h3>
<p>Online services including news and weather information supplied by Google will also be accessible if the Mobile Telephone Preparation High option is specified. This option will enable drivers to plot detailed routes on a home computer and download them to the navigation system when they start a trip. Google Earth images will also be beamed via the car’s internal UMTS module to the MMI monitor for navigation purposes. Through its wireless local area network link passengers will also be able to connect to the internet using their own computers.</p>
<p>MMI navigation plus will be able to work closely with the optional assistance and safety systems in the new A6. It can forward route data to the control units for the headlights, the automatic transmission and the adaptive cruise control with stop &#038; go function. This will enable these systems to recognise complex scenarios and assist the driver, although what this feels like in practice we&#8217;ll have to wait and see.</p>
<p>The Audi pre-sense basic system first seen in the new A8 will also provide further safety back-up by analysing the information from the ESP sensors and intervening to activate the hazard warning lights, close the side windows and sunroof and tension the seatbelts when maximum brake application or skidding is detected.</p>
<p>The list of optional driver aids will also include a night vision assistant employing a thermal imaging camera to highlight ‘warm-blooded’ road users in front of the car, a head-up display projecting key information onto the windscreen so that it appears to float about 2.5 metres ahead and a park assist system which automatically takes care of the steering function for the driver when manoeuvring into parallel or perpendicular parking spaces. More familiar options such as the Audi side assist blind spot warning system and the Audi lane assist lane departure detection system will also be available.</p>
<h3>When will it be available?</h3>
<p>Audi will begin supplying the A7 to UK customers in early 2011, whereas first deliveries of the new A6 will follow a few months later.  Two specification levels – SE and S line – will be offered in the UK at launch, each including alloy wheels, leather upholstery, cruise and front and rear parking controls, SD-based satellite navigation, Bluetooth phone preparation, split/folding rear seats and light and rain sensors. </p>
<p>S line models will add larger 18-inch alloy wheels, xenon headlamps with LED daytime running lamps, sports suspension, upgraded Valcona leather upholstery and an exclusive S line exterior and interior styling treatment. </p>
<p>Customers will be able to choose from a wide range of options such as comfort seats with heating, cooling and massaging functions, acoustic glazing, supple leather trimming for the centre console, a 15-speaker Bang &#038; Olufsen audio system with 1,200 watts of power, TV reception and various connectivity upgrades for the MMI system.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Jaguar takes the wraps off the XJ75 Platinum Design Concept at the Pebble Beach Concours d&#8217;Elegance this weekend, making it the second model created by the Jaguar design team as part of a yearlong celebration of the brand&#8217;s 75th anniversary.   </p>
<p>Following on from the XK75 production car launched at this year&#8217;s Goodwood Festival of Speed, the XJ75 is as yet only a concept but it seems likely that some elements of the concept model will be released for production, building upon the already impressive reception to the new XJ Saloon, launched just two months ago.  </p>
<p>The XJ75 Platinum Concept is the company&#8217;s first demonstration of the design customisation potential of the striking new XJ luxury saloon, and may spell the way for a range of sporting upgrades to be offered on the XJ saloon as either factory or dealer-fit options.</p>
<p>&#8220;The new Jaguar XJ Platinum Concept celebrates Jaguar&#8217;s 75th Anniversary, and highlights the uniqueness of the XJ, and more broadly, the increasingly personal nature of luxury cars in today&#8217;s market,&#8221; said Mike O&#8217;Driscoll, Managing Director of Jaguar Cars. &#8220;The XJ is thoroughly modern, and captures the innovative and daring character that our founder Sir William Lyons built into every Jaguar. And the design team clearly had some fun making their first one-of-a-kind XJ design concept in that spirit.&#8221;</p>
<p>Dominated by a striking white and black contrast theme that suggests precious platinum metal, the XJ75 Platinum Concept uses Jaguar&#8217;s supercharged 5.0-litre V8 &#8211; although the car being displayed at Pebble Beach carries only a paltry 464bhp compared to the 503bhp supercharged V8 we receive here in the UK with the range-topping XJ Supersport.  </p>

<p>Equipped with new ground-hugging front, rear and side sills and painted a lustrous Satin Matte Pearlescent White, exterior chrome elements have been revised to either a dark chrome or gloss black.  Bespoke 22-inch wheels are black and use a brushed contrast finish. </p>
<p>The contrast theme continues with gloss pearlescent white air vents, veneers and diamond stitch suede inserts to the seats and headliner, all set against the backdrop of a full Jet soft-grain leather interior. Suede and leather accents are seen throughout the interior to further material enhancements.</p>
<p>The XJ75 Platinum Concept centre console houses a bespoke clock developed and designed in partnership with the Bremont Watch Company.  An independent British company, Bremont creates beautifully engineered and designed mechanical watches hand assembled in Switzerland.</p>
<p>&#8220;From a pure design perspective, the XJ75 Platinum Concept is foremost about emphasizing the striking proportion and presence of the new XJ, with a distilled black and white theme, which conjures up the sense of precious platinum,&#8221; said Jaguar XJ Chief Designer Giles Taylor. &#8220;At the same time, the pure sporting character of XJ is brought to the fore by keeping the car&#8217;s clean graphic approach and further lowering its stance.</p>
<p>&#8220;On the inside, we played up the XJ&#8217;s combination of high-end materials and British flair to really have some fun. The XJ75 Platinum Concept is a design exercise that shows our vision of customization as an inspiration for those enthusiasts who have a taste for strong individuality and visual confidence in their luxury automobiles.&#8221;</p>
